Activating International Usage: Your Gateway to Global Spending

The key to using your Indian debit card in Japan, or practically anywhere else in the world, lies in activating its international functionality. This feature, often deactivated by default for security reasons, allows your card to be recognized and accepted by payment terminals and ATMs in foreign countries. Without activating it, your transactions in Japan are likely to be declined, even if you have sufficient funds.

This simple activation process grants your card global access, transforming it into a convenient travel companion. Forget the hassle of exchanging currency at potentially unfavorable rates or worrying about carrying excessive cash. With an internationally enabled debit card, you can:

  • Withdraw Japanese Yen directly from ATMs: Access cash conveniently at ATMs throughout Japan, often at more competitive exchange rates than traditional money changers. Remember that your bank may levy transaction fees for international ATM withdrawals.
  • Pay directly at shops and restaurants: Most establishments in Japan, particularly in urban areas, readily accept debit cards. This includes everything from bustling department stores to quaint local shops, allowing you to immerse yourself in the Japanese experience without the constant need for cash transactions.
  • Make online purchases: Need to book a last-minute Shinkansen ticket or purchase souvenirs online? Your internationally enabled debit card can handle that too, providing seamless online transaction capabilities.

How to Activate International Usage:

The activation process typically varies depending on your bank. The most common methods include:

  • Mobile Banking App: Most banks offer the option to enable international transactions directly within their mobile banking apps. Look for a section related to card settings or international usage.
  • Internet Banking: Similar to mobile banking, you can often activate international usage through your bank’s online portal.
  • Contacting Customer Support: If you prefer a more personalized approach, you can contact your bank’s customer support via phone or email and request activation.

Important Considerations:

  • Inform Your Bank of Your Travel Dates: While not always mandatory, it’s a good practice to inform your bank of your travel dates and destination. This helps prevent any security flags from being raised due to unusual transaction locations.
  • Check for Associated Fees: Enquire with your bank about any fees or charges related to international transactions, including ATM withdrawal fees, foreign currency conversion fees, and transaction charges.
  • Carry a Backup Payment Method: While your activated debit card should suffice for most situations, it’s always wise to have a backup payment method, such as a credit card or a small amount of emergency cash, just in case.
